What are QR Codes and Why Use Them in PowerPoint?

QR codes, or Quick Response codes, are two-dimensional barcodes that can be scanned using a smartphone camera to access digital content. They are widely used in marketing, events, and education to provide a seamless transition from the physical to the digital world. In PowerPoint, QR codes can be used to direct your audience to websites, surveys, social media profiles, or even other slides in your presentation, making your content more interactive and engaging.

How to Generate QR Codes in Microsoft PowerPoint

Microsoft PowerPoint does not have a built-in QR code generator, but you can easily create one using an online QR code generator and insert it into your presentation. Here's a step-by-step guide:

  1. Go to an online QR code generator like QR Code Generator or The QR Code Generator.
  2. Enter the URL or text you want the QR code to direct to.
  3. Customize the QR code design, if desired. You can change the color, add a logo, or adjust the eyes and stalks.
  4. Download the QR code as a PNG or JPEG file.
  5. In PowerPoint, click on the slide where you want to insert the QR code.
  6. Go to the 'Insert' tab, click on 'Pictures', and select 'From File'.
  7. Navigate to the location where you saved the QR code and insert it into your slide.

Best Practices for Using QR Codes in PowerPoint

Now that you know how to generate QR codes in PowerPoint, let's discuss some best practices to ensure they enhance your presentation:

  • Size Matters: Ensure the QR code is large enough to be scanned easily. A good rule of thumb is to make it at least 1 inch x 1 inch.
  • Contrast is Key: Use high-contrast colors to make the QR code stand out against the slide background. Dark QR codes on light backgrounds and vice versa work best.
  • Keep it Static: Avoid animating or changing the QR code during the presentation. This can make it difficult for the scanner to read.
  • Test Before You Present: Always test your QR codes before presenting to ensure they work correctly.
  • Provide Context: Make it clear what the QR code will do when scanned. This could be a brief instruction like "Scan to visit our website" or "Scan to take our survey".

Benefits of Using QR Codes in PowerPoint

QR codes can significantly enhance your PowerPoint presentations in several ways:

  • Interactive Experience: QR codes allow your audience to interact with your presentation, making it more engaging and memorable.
  • Seamless Transition: They provide a seamless transition from the physical to the digital world, allowing your audience to access additional resources or take action right from their smartphones.
  • Data Collection: QR codes can be used to direct your audience to surveys or sign-up forms, helping you collect valuable data.
  • Consistent Branding: By customizing your QR codes with your brand's colors and logo, you can reinforce your brand identity.
